In 2022, coal production in Central and South America reached 1.77 exajoules, a decrease of around three percent in comparison to the previous year. Nevertheless, production of coal in the region has been on a mostly downward trend since the year 2016.
Coal production in Central and South America from 2009 to 2022 (in exajoules)
